A false positive drug test occurs when a person tests positive for a substance they did not actually consume. This can be a frustrating and confusing experience, as it can have serious consequences for the individual, including potential job loss, legal issues, and damage to their reputation. False positive drug tests can occur for a variety of reasons, including errors in the testing process, cross-reactivity with other substances, or contamination of the sample. It is important for individuals to understand the potential causes of false positive results and to take steps to address the situation in a timely and effective manner.

False positive drug tests can be caused by a number of factors, including errors in the testing process, cross-reactivity with other substances, or contamination of the sample. Errors in the testing process can occur if the testing facility fails to follow proper procedures, uses outdated or faulty equipment, or mishandles the sample. Cross-reactivity with other substances can occur if a person has consumed a legal substance that is chemically similar to an illegal drug, leading to a positive result. Contamination of the sample can occur if the sample is not properly collected, stored, or transported, leading to inaccurate results. Seeking a Second Opinion or Retesting

In some cases, individuals may choose to seek a second opinion or request a retest in order to address a false positive drug test result. This may involve seeking out another testing facility or medical professional to conduct an independent analysis of the original sample, or it may involve requesting that the original testing facility conduct a retest using a new sample. Seeking a second opinion or retesting can be an important step in addressing a false positive result and seeking resolution.

When seeking a second opinion or retesting, individuals should carefully consider their options and choose a reputable and reliable testing facility or medical professional. They should also be prepared to provide any relevant information or documentation that could help to clarify the situation and potentially overturn the false positive result. By seeking a second opinion or retesting, individuals can work towards obtaining a fair and accurate outcome and addressing any potential errors or inaccuracies in the original test.
